Context: The Unspoken Phase Transition
Bitcoin's security model is built on a simple equation: total miner revenue = block subsidy + transaction fees. Today, subsidies account for 99.46% of that revenue. The remaining 0.54% is noise. Todd's core argument, buried in his presentation, is that this is not a sustainable equilibrium. He calls it an "uncertain phase transition" — a term borrowed from physics that describes a sudden, systemic change rather than a gradual decay.

Core: The On-Chain Evidence Chain
Let's walk through the data.
- Current daily subsidy: 450 BTC → annualized: 164,250 BTC
- Current daily fees: 2.443 BTC → annualized: 892 BTC
- Total security budget: ~165,142 BTC/year
Post-2028 halving, assuming no fee growth: - Subsidy: 225 BTC/day - Fees: still ~2.443 BTC/day (optimistic given current trends) - Total drops to ~83,000 BTC/year — a 50% reduction in miner revenue.
Does a 50% revenue drop mean a 50% hash rate drop? Not linearly. But it does mean marginal miners exit. The cost to attack the network falls. This is the core of Todd's argument: without a fee market explosion or a tail emission, Bitcoin's security budget becomes a self-fulfilling prophecy of decline.
Monero implemented tail emission at 0.6 XMR per block (~1% annual inflation) after hitting its max supply in 2022. The community accepted it as a necessary cost for ongoing security. But Monero's market cap is ~$3 billion, a fraction of Bitcoin's ~$1.2 trillion. Extrapolating that experience to Bitcoin is like assuming a single-family home's fire insurance scales to a skyscraper. No peer-reviewed PoW chain has ever transitioned from subsidy dominance to fee dominance at Bitcoin's scale. The data simply doesn't exist.
Contrarian: The Real Risk Is Not the Proposal, But the Conversation
Here's where the data detective finds the ghost. Todd's argument is rational. The numbers are clear. But the real risk isn't that tail emission gets implemented. It's that the debate itself erodes the social layer that protects the 21 million cap.
Hodlonaut, a prominent Bitcoin community figure, captured this precisely: "The more we discuss changing the cap, the more we normalize the idea that rules can be bent when uncomfortable." This is not a technical risk — it's a narrative risk. The 21 million cap is protected not by code alone, but by an unspoken social contract. Every time a respected developer like Todd questions that contract, a crack forms.

Furthermore, Todd himself admits the disruptive cost of a hard fork may exceed the problem it solves. This is the paradox: the cure might be worse than the disease. A hard fork to implement tail emission would force exchanges, wallets, and custodians to handle two chains. The 2017 Bitcoin Cash fork showed how messy that can be. The compliance risk, especially with the SEC's evolving view on proof-of-work assets, could trigger a reclassification of Bitcoin as a "security" if the supply rule is changed. The tail emission doesn't just break the cap — it breaks the legal narrative that Bitcoin is a commodity.
Takeaway: The Data Points to a Different Path
The ledger doesn't lie. The 0.54% fee share is a warning signal, but the solution is not to change the supply rule. The solution is to grow the fee market. Ordinals, Runes, Taproot Assets, and Lightning Network adoption are already increasing L1 transaction demand. If fees can grow to 5-10% of miner revenue by 2030, the security budget concern becomes academic.
